- Many MN libraries will participate in Minnesota Loves Libraries
, a statewide effort sponsored by the regional public library systems. The purpose is to gather stories from library users about why they love their library & how their library has made a difference in their lives. These stories will be shared with legislators on Minnesota Library Legislative Day in March 2017 at the state Capitol.

- ALA's Libraries Transforming Communities: Models for Change seeks to introduce libraries to various dialogue & deliberation approaches, enabling libraries to foster conversation & lead change in their communities. Read more about this free learning series of 10 webinars & 3 in-person workshops. First session is Feb 9.
- The ALA Washington Office is calling for nominations for two awards to honor individuals or groups who have championed, protected & promoted public access to government information & the public's right to know. Read about the Madison awards.
- Outcome Measurement Made Easy with PLA's Project Outcome is a free webinar Jan 12, 1:00 pm CT. Project Outcome is a free online toolkit offering an innovative & easy-to-use platform for public libraries to measure the impact of their programs and services.
- OpenSources offers professionally curated lists of online sources, available for public use. Headed by Melissa Zimdars of Merrimack College, our research team consists of professors and librarians dedicated to preserving the integrity of information on the internet.
- The deadline to apply for the PBS Learning Digital Innovators program is Feb 13. The application requires that you create & submit an original video. The full application requirements can be found here.
- FindLectures, curated database, is an effort to centralize the vast quantities of free online lectures & talks into one searchable repository. It pulls from a number of reputable sources, including Oxford University, TalksAtGoogle, TED, the Library of Congress, & more. NextWeb, Dec 4.
